Webley & Scott Mk3 Target Pistol .22LR
This is one of the later pieces built with the thumb rest plastic target grip. The bore in the 9 3/4″ barrel rates as excellent plus. Mounted with a ramp front and adjustable target rear sights,it has Parkerized finish on the barrel, blue frame and excellent grips. The trigger guard also acts as the barrel release.
The Webley single-shot target pistol was introduced in 1909 for competition shooters. With various design improvements, production continued at least into the early 1960s. In 1979 the company stopped manufacturing most firearms (it continues to manufacture shotguns, air rifles, and air pistols). Over the decades, nearly all of these pistols were chambered in .22LR.
